Carport dismantling services involve the careful removal of existing carports from residential or commercial properties. This process typically includes taking apart the structure’s framework, panels, and supporting elements in a safe and controlled manner. Professional service providers ensure that the dismantling is done efficiently, minimizing any potential damage to the surrounding property or landscape. Once the structure is taken down, debris and leftover materials are properly cleared away, leaving the site clean and ready for future use or renovation.

The overview below groups typical Carport Dismantling proj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Memphis,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- For routine dismantling of simple carports, local pros typically charge between $250 and $600. Many projects fall within this range, especially for straightforward structures made of wood or metal.

Partial Dismantling - Removing a portion of a larger carport or canopy usually costs between $600 and $1,200. These jobs are common and often involve moderate labor and disposal fees.

Full Carport Dismantling - Complete removal of a standard-sized carport generally ranges from $1,200 to $3,000. Larger or more complex structures can push costs higher, particularly if permits or extensive debris removal are required.

Full Replacement or Custom Projects - Larger, more complex projects, including new installations after dismantling, can reach $5,000 or more. These tend to be less frequent but are necessary for extensive renovations or custom designs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What does carport dismantling involve? Carport dismantling includes safely removing the existing structure, disassembling components, and preparing the site for any future use or replacement by experienced local contractors.

Why should I hire professionals for carport dismantling? Hiring local service providers ensures the job is done safely and efficiently, with proper handling of materials and disposal according to local regulations.

Are there any preparations needed before dismantling a carport? It’s recommended to clear the area around the carport and ensure access for the contractors to facilitate a smooth dismantling process.

Can local contractors handle different types of carports? Yes, experienced service providers in Memphis and nearby areas can dismantle various carport styles, including metal, wood, or prefab structures.

What happens to the materials after dismantling? Materials are typically removed and disposed of or recycled by the service providers, depending on local regulations and the client's preferences.
